Healthcare Clerk Jobs in Idaho

A Healthcare Clerk, also known as a Health Information Clerk, contributes to health care administration by managing and organizing medical records and other health information data. Their primary responsibilities include maintaining patient records, retrieving and disseminating medical information within the healthcare facility, and ensuring data accuracy, accessibility, and security in both paper and electronic systems. They are key in the accurate and confidential handling of patient records, coding and categorizing patient information for insurance reimbursement purposes, database management, and ensuring adherence to regulatory requirements.

Healthcare Clerks should have strong organizational, technical, and communication skills. They must be detail-oriented and have the ability to handle confidential information with integrity. Since they often use Electronic Health Records (EHR) systems, computer proficiency is essential. While a high school diploma or equivalent is generally required, many employers prefer candidates with postsecondary certificates or associate's degrees in health information management or a related field. Certification, such as the Registered Health Information Technician (RHIT) or Certified Tumor Registrar (CTR) credential, may also be beneficial. Before becoming a Healthcare Clerk, a person may have roles such as Medical Receptionist, Administrative Assistant, or Medical Records Technician.
